Childcare is increasingly being recognized as not just something that affects those who need it and work in it, but as a central economic issue that effects the entire community. But as parents go back to work and the state rolls out initiatives to make care more affordable, the childcare industry is struggling to compete in this tight labor market. On this episode of City Limits, Katie Zilcosky examines what we’re doing and what needs to change to in order to get people into childcare careers.
